Title :
Synthesis of Distributed Elliptic-Function Filters from Lumped-Constant Prototypes
Author :
Levy, R. ; Whiteley, I.
Abstract :
Filters based on the elliptic-function or Cauer-parameter type of response give rapid cut-off compared with filter responses of Chebychev or Butterworth types which have no attenuation poles at finite frequencies. The response of a distributed band-stop filter consisting of commensurate lengths of transmission line, based on a two-pole lumped element prototype, is shown in Fig. 1 as an example of the type of response desired.
